How a Disabled Girl's Homework Help Changed Her Life and Inspired a Jock

Disabled girl helps jock with homework in a school library setting.

A Heartwarming Story of Redemption Amid Bullying

In a poignant tale shared on Reddit, a disabled young woman named u/pasanquecosas details her unique high school experience of overcoming bullying through an unlikely alliance with a popular classmate. Struggling with cerebral palsy and often targeted by bullies, she found refuge when a jock offered her protection in exchange for doing his homework. This arrangement, though transactional, transformed her school life, allowing her to escape the torment of bullying.

Years later, after leading a successful life as a businessman, this same classmate reached out to her on Instagram with a surprising offer: to buy her a house and a car. Initially suspicious, she later discovered the authenticity of his intentions as he made arrangements to cover her physical therapy costs. Despite declining his generous offers, she recognized the profound impact that their past partnership had on both their lives.

How One Mom’s Lesson in Humility is Changing the Conversation on Bullying

Update Lessons in Humility: A Mother's Response to Bullying In today’s competitive and socially stratified world, children often face challenges that stem from their environments and upbringing. One important topic that has come to light is the link between socioeconomic status and bullying among youths. A recent story of a mother teaching her son a lesson on humility after he bullied classmates for their financial status sheds light on this pressing issue. The Importance of Addressing Bullying According to research from the UNESCO Institute for Statistics, about one-third of young teens experience bullying, with socioeconomic factors playing a significant role. The mother in this story discovered that her teenage son was teasing peers who didn’t have the same financial advantages, including mocking their family vehicles and clothing brands. What Happens When Values Are Shifted? This incident raises pivotal questions regarding parental responsibilities in shaping a child's morals and values. The mother exemplified proactive parenting by not only confronting her son’s actions but also taking actionable steps to correct his behavior. Traditional forms of punishment were redefined here; instead of merely restricting privileges, she stripped away elements of his perceived wealth, which he had previously used to establish superiority. The Tug of War Between Parents: A Broader Perspective Interestingly, the boy's father disagreed with the mother's approach, believing that social impressions hold weight in a child's development. The Alarming Rise of Bullying in P.E.I. Schools Demands Change

Update Bullying Video Sparks Outrage and Calls for Accountability in P.E.I. The recent viral video depicting a brutal incident of bullying involving a nine-year-old girl from Kinkora, P.E.I., has ignited a public outcry for significant changes within the province's educational system. In the disturbing clip, the child is seen being taunted, kicked, and having her hair pulled, all while she sobs in distress. Alex Butler, the girl's father, has taken it upon himself to ensure that no other child experiences such torment. "It's not just my kid; I've heard stories from pretty much every corner of the Island," Butler stated, highlighting the systematic failure to address bullying. The System’s Flaws: A Broader Issue Butler's frustration is palpable as he describes a pervasive bullying culture that seems to be overlooked by the very institutions meant to protect children. According to Butler, the issues between his daughter and the alleged bully began at Somerset Consolidated School but were neglected by school officials. His concerns resonate with many parents across P.E.I., especially in light of troubling statistics from the recent COMPASS survey, which found that 31% of students in grades 7 to 12 experience bullying, significantly higher than the national average of 19%. The Emotional Toll on Children and Families For many parents, witnessing their children suffer in silence is a harrowing experience. The emotional repercussions of bullying can extend far beyond the schoolyard, affecting mental health, academic performance, and home life. As reported by child and youth advocates, the emotional scars left by bullying can persist well into adulthood. Parents, like Butler, are left grappling with a sense of helplessness as their children navigate an environment that feels increasingly unsafe. Students Speak Out: A Clamor for Change Students are also stepping up, expressing their frustrations and fears regarding bullying within their schools. Many have utilized social media platforms to share their own experiences, calling for awareness and actionable change. This wave of activism highlights how digital spaces can amplify voices in ways that were unavailable to previous generations. However, it also sheds light on the additional burden that cyberbullying adds to already existing issues, making it crucial for parents to stay vigilant about their children's online interactions. Navigating the Complex Relationship Between Parents and Schools on Bullying

Update Understanding Bullying: Why Parents and Schools Disagree Bullying is often viewed as a pervasive issue affecting children in schools, leading to serious consequences like reduced academic performance and mental health issues, including depression and anxiety. For parents, recognizing bullying and advocating for their children is vital, yet they frequently find themselves at odds with school authorities over what constitutes bullying. Research from Norwegian schools reveals a striking disconnect: when parents believe their child is being bullied, the school disputes this approximately two-thirds of the time. The Definition of Bullying: A Complex Landscape The essence of the disagreement often lies in the definition of bullying. According to Australian educational standards, bullying is characterized by a few key attributes: it is intentionally harmful, occurs repeatedly over time, and involves a power imbalance that leaves victims feeling trapped. This definition may seem straightforward; however, assessing whether a specific behavior meets these criteria can be profoundly challenging. Examining the Dynamics of Bullying in School Environments Why is defining and addressing bullying so complicated? The nature of bullying often means it happens out of the adult eye. Many instances occur during unstructured times, like recess or in hallways, where direct supervision is scarce. Furthermore, while teachers can intervene when they witness acts of bullying, subtle social forms like exclusion or mocking facial expressions can easily slip under the radar. Challenges in Identifying Intent and Power Dynamics Another layer of complexity comes from the difficulties in establishing clear intent. Accusations of bullying often provoke defensive responses from those accused, who may assert their actions were merely a joke or misinterpretations of intent. Schools face the challenge of deciphering the nuances of such interactions, particularly in complex social environments where dynamics shift rapidly.
